AI Summary
-
Establishes the "Liane Sorenson Act" requiring all school districts and charter schools serving grades 7-12 to develop and implement policies addressing teen dating violence and sexual assault.
-
Mandates policies include definitions, mandatory reporting guidelines, incident response protocols, victim support procedures, and perpetrator intervention procedures.
-
Requires administrators, school nurses, and school counselors in grades 7-12 schools to receive training on teen dating violence and sexual assault policies during their first year and at least once every three years thereafter, provided by the Delaware Domestic Violence Coordinating Council.
-
Requires schools to integrate comprehensive healthy relationships programming based on Delaware Department of Education health standards into health education classes and to distribute policies annually to students, parents, faculty, and staff.
-
Provides immunity from liability for school employees, volunteers, and students who report teen dating violence or sexual assault in good faith using school procedures, except in cases of gross negligence or willful misconduct.
Legislative Description
An Act Amending Title 14 Of The Delaware Code Relating To School Teen Dating Violence And Sexual Assault.
